Quick‑Fire Gameplay Mechanics

The gameplay loop is intentionally designed for rapid engagement. Players set their bet—ranging from €0.10 up to €1,000—and decide on a flight speed before hitting “Play.” Once launched, the plane flies autonomously; no more button‑mashing or timing tricks are required.

Because the action is continuous yet brief, each round lasts only a few seconds. This brevity aligns with our chosen player pattern—short, high‑intensity sessions—allowing enthusiasts to experience dozens of rounds in a single coffee break.

Round Structure

1. Bet & Speed Selection: A single decision shapes the upcoming outcome.
2. Launch: The plane bolts off automatically.
3. Multiplier Accumulation: Random symbols appear on the counter balance.
4. Landing: The plane attempts to land on a carrier; success means you win everything accumulated.

Speed Control: Choosing Your Risk Pulse

The game offers four speed settings—Slow, Normal, Fast, Turbo—each affecting how quickly multipliers accumulate and how often rockets intervene.

Speed selection is your only active choice and therefore your lever for risk control. A higher speed means a faster climb but also a greater chance that rockets will pop up sooner and cut your earnings.

  • Slow: Ideal for a cautious approach; lower risk of rocket hits but also slower multiplier growth.
  • Normal: Default balance between speed and safety; good for most casual players.
  • Fast: Increases potential multiplier pace while keeping rocket frequency moderate.
  • Turbo: Maximizes thrill; high multiplier potential but rockets become more frequent.

The All‑Or‑Nothing Landing

The climax of each flight is the landing phase where the plane either touches down on a carrier ship or plunges into water. The outcome is purely random—no player input influences it.

This all-or-nothing mechanic is what gives AviaMasters its signature tension. A successful landing yields all accumulated multipliers; a miss wipes out everything earned during that round.
